Andy, All, On Friday 16 January 2009 21:15:35 Andy Johnson wrote: > I have put together the 360-powerpc-uclibc-softfloat.patch > for GCC 4.3.2 by shamelessly lifting a patch from a thread > on the gcc-patches mailing list. Without going into the > ugly details, this patch was originally written for the > 4.4.0 trunk (but later withdrawn), but I have backported > it to 4.3.2 so crosstool-ng can build for the PowerPC using > uClibc and softfloat. Why was it withdrawn? Was it superseded by another patch? As you present it, this patch is supposed to fix a mis-compilation for PowerPC, but it touches only generic files, and no PowerPC files. > The original thread begins here > (this patch is based on the second version in the thread): > http://gcc.gnu.org/ml/gcc-patches/2008-10/msg00237.html Following the discussion in that thread explains why this patch is not the correct solution. Would you mind digging up the real patch (if any) that solved the issue? > I have attached a patch for 400-ltrace.sh so > that ltrace will compile for the PowerPC if you want that > too. Seemed the same as your previous submission. Already applied. > I'm sure that it wouldn't be too hard to backport this to > other GCC versions. However, I don't have them downloaded > nor do I have the desire so someone more industrious than > I will have to take that on. I also don't know if it breaks > other ports (I tested ARM which was OK), so if there are > any brave testers out there that would be appreciated. That patch won't go in. It's wrong, as per the thread you pointed to. > Have fun, So do you! :-) Thank you! Regards, Yann E.
